Govt grants second extension to Chairman NIRC

Aftab Ahmed
Islamabad: The PTI government has granted a second extension in the contract appointment of Chairman National Industrial Relations Commission (NIRC) Justice Mian Shakirullah Jan for a further period of two years.

Mr. Justice (Retd) Mian Shakir Ullah Jan, former Judge of Supreme Court of Pakistan, appointed as Chairman. The NIRC chairman was initially for a period of two years with effect from September 7, 2016.

His appointment period subsequently extended for a further period of two years with effect from September 7, 2018, in the light of the Supreme Court of Pakistan’s letter and with the prior approval of the Federal Cabinet. His extended term of office shall expire on September 6, 2020.

Sources told Newztodays.com that the Supreme Court of Pakistan intimated through a letter on June 20, 2020, Chief Justice of Pakistan extended the tenure of Justice Mian Shakirullah Jan, former Judge, Supreme Court of Pakistan, for a further period of two years as Chairman, National Industrial Relations Commission (NIRC).

The Overseas Pakistani & Human Resource Development Division sought the Federal Cabinet’s approval to grant the 2nd extension in Justice’s contract appointment (Retd.) Mian Shakirullah Jan, former Judge, Supreme Court of Pakistan for a further period of two years w.e.f.07/09/2020 as Chairman, National Industrial Relations Commission (NTRC).

The Cabinet considered the summary titled 2nd Extension in Contract Appointment of Chairman, National Industrial Relations Commission (NIRC) submitted by the Overseas Pakistanis & Human Resource Development Division and approved the proposal.

National Industrial Relations Commission (NIRC) established under Section 53 of the Industrial Relations Act (1RA), 2012. It deals with adjudication of industrial disputes, registration of trade unions, determination of collective bargaining agents, unfair labor practices, individual grievances of workers in trans-provincial establishments, and those located in Islamabad Capital Territory handle offenses prescribed in the said Act.

According to Section-53 (2) of the Industrial Relations Act, it shall consist of not less than ten (10) full-time Members, Including the Chairman. Moreover, the Chairman and Members (Qualifications) Rules, 2016 clearly provided that “no person shall be appointed as Chairman unless he is or has been the judge of the Supreme Court of Pakistan and the Chairman shall be appointed in consultation with the Chief Justice of the Supreme Court of Pakistan.”
